Output 8a9ccd4b83ff9740f6e1f9cc6ec9fb5bfbba0bc8d6ea32fe25c8e69206805fed:0

value
10407346464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d915f16b4e06e2ee9e780b049ab1aaf80e09b70 OP_EQUAL
address
3D8xY7BCpnmNbUJnraUhw3VpMZ8vmvJSEx
transaction
8a9ccd4b83ff9740f6e1f9cc6ec9fb5bfbba0bc8d6ea32fe25c8e69206805fed
confirmations
192821
spent
true